Visualiza las regiones y zonas disponibles

En esta página, se explica cómo ver una lista de regiones y zonas disponibles y cómo obtener información sobre una región específica.

Para obtener más información sobre las regiones y zonas, lee la documentación Regiones y zonas.

Para obtener más información sobre los recursos globales, regionales y zonales de Compute Engine, lee la documentación Recursos globales, regionales y zonales.

Antes de comenzar

  • Si aún no lo hiciste, configura la autenticación. La autenticación es el proceso mediante el cual se verifica tu identidad para acceder a los servicios y las APIs de Trusted Cloud by S3NS . Para ejecutar código o muestras desde un entorno de desarrollo local, puedes autenticarte en Compute Engine seleccionando una de las siguientes opciones:

    Select the tab for how you plan to use the samples on this page:

    Console

    When you use the Trusted Cloud console to access Trusted Cloud by S3NS services and APIs, you don't need to set up authentication.

    gcloud

    1. Instala Google Cloud CLI y, luego, accede a gcloud CLI con tu identidad federada. Después de acceder, inicializa Google Cloud CLI ejecutando el siguiente comando:

      gcloud init
    2. Set a default region and zone.

    REST

    Para usar las muestras de la API de REST en esta página en un entorno de desarrollo local, debes usar las credenciales que proporcionas a gcloud CLI.

      Instala Google Cloud CLI y, luego, accede a gcloud CLI con tu identidad federada. Después de acceder, inicializa Google Cloud CLI ejecutando el siguiente comando:

      gcloud init

    Si deseas obtener más información, consulta Autentica para usar REST en la Trusted Cloud documentación de autenticación.

Roles obligatorios

Para obtener los permisos que necesitas para ver las regiones y zonas disponibles, pídele a tu administrador que te otorgue el rol de Visualizador de Compute (roles/compute.viewer) de IAM en el proyecto. Para obtener más información sobre cómo otorgar roles, consulta Administra el acceso a proyectos, carpetas y organizaciones.

También puedes obtener los permisos necesarios mediante roles personalizados o cualquier otro rol predefinido.

Consulta una lista de las zonas disponibles

Console

Consulta una lista de zonas en la página Zonas en la Trusted Cloud consola.

Ir a Zonas

gcloud

Con Google Cloud CLI, ejecuta el comando gcloud compute zones list:

gcloud compute zones list

REST

Realiza una solicitud GET al método zones.list para obtener una lista de zonas para un proyecto. Reemplaza PROJECT_ID con tu PROJECT_ID.

https://compute.googleapis.com/compute/v1/projects/PROJECT_ID/zones

Consulta una lista de las zonas de GPU

Para ver una lista de las zonas que admiten GPU, puedes usar gcloud CLI o REST.

gcloud

Busca por tipo de GPU

Para buscar por tipo de GPU, usa el comando gcloud compute accelerator-types list con la marca --filter para encontrar las zonas disponibles.

Por ejemplo, para buscar todas las zonas con GPU H100, ejecuta los siguientes comandos:

gcloud compute accelerator-types list --filter="nvidia-h100-80gb"
gcloud compute accelerator-types list --filter="nvidia-h100-mega-80gb"

El resultado muestra una lista de las GPU disponibles organizadas por zona. Luego, puedes usar el comando gcloud compute accelerator-types describe para obtener una descripción de cada modelo de GPU que se devolvió.

Cómo buscar por tipo de máquina

Los tipos de máquinas optimizadas para aceleradores A3, A2 o G2 tienen GPU conectadas automáticamente a las VMs. Para estos tipos de máquinas, puedes usar el comando gcloud compute machine-types list con la marca --filter para encontrar las zonas disponibles. Por ejemplo, para buscar todas las zonas con tipos de máquina A3 High, ejecuta el siguiente comando:

gcloud compute machine-types list --filter="name=a3-highgpu-8g"

REST

Busca por tipo de GPU

Para ver las zonas disponibles de un modelo de GPU específico, envía una solicitud GET al método acceleratorTypes.aggregatedList con el parámetro --filter.

Por ejemplo, para buscar todas las zonas con GPU H100, ejecuta las siguientes consultas:

GET https://compute.googleapis.com/compute/v1/projects/PROJECT_ID/aggregated/acceleratorTypes?filter=name=nvidia-h100-80gb

GET https://compute.googleapis.com/compute/v1/projects/PROJECT_ID/aggregated/acceleratorTypes?filter=name=nvidia-h100-mega-80gb

Cómo buscar por tipo de máquina

Los tipos de máquinas optimizadas para aceleradores A3, A2 o G2 tienen GPU conectadas automáticamente a las VMs. Para estos tipos de máquinas, puedes usar el método machineTypes.aggregatedList con el parámetro --filter para encontrar las zonas disponibles.

Por ejemplo, para buscar todas las zonas con tipos de máquina A3 High, ejecuta el siguiente comando:

GET https://compute.googleapis.com/compute/v1/projects/PROJECT_ID/aggregated/machineTypes?filter=name=a3-higgpu-8

Reemplaza PROJECT_ID por el ID del proyecto.

El resultado muestra una lista de las GPUs disponibles y una descripción de cada modelo de GPU, organizadas por zona.

Consulta una lista de las regiones disponibles

Console

Consulta una lista de regiones en la página Zonas de la Trusted Cloud consola.

Ir a Zonas

gcloud

Con Google Cloud CLI, ejecuta el comando gcloud compute regions list:

gcloud compute regions list

Con el comando se enumeran todas las regiones disponibles y se proporciona información, como las cuotas y el estado de la región.

Por ejemplo:

gcloud compute regions list
NAME             CPUS   DISKS_GB     ADDRESSES  RESERVED_ADDRESSES  STATUS
asia-east1       0/24   0/10240           0/23       0/7                 UP
asia-northeast1  0/24   0/10240           0/23       0/7                 UP
asia-southeast1  0/24   0/10240           0/23       0/7                 UP
europe-west1     0/24   0/10240           2/23       0/7                 UP
us-central1      0/24   0/10240           0/23       0/7                 UP
us-east1         0/24   0/10240           0/23       0/7                 UP
us-west1         0/24   0/10240           0/23       0/7                 UP

REST

Realiza una solicitud GET al método regions.list para obtener una lista de regiones. Reemplaza PROJECT_ID con tu PROJECT_ID.

https://compute.googleapis.com/compute/v1/projects/PROJECT_ID/regions

Cómo ver información sobre una región

Console

Puedes obtener información sobre las regiones en la página Zonas de la Trusted Cloud consola.

Ir a Zonas

gcloud

Para obtener información sobre una sola región, ejecuta el comando gcloud compute regions describe, en el que REGION es el nombre de la región sobre la que quieres obtener más información:

gcloud compute regions describe REGION

Así sería una respuesta:

creationTimestamp: '2013-09-06T17:54:12.193-07:00'
description: us-central1
id: '5778272079688511892'
kind: compute#region
name: us-central1
quotas:
- limit: 24.0
    metric: CPUS
    usage: 5.0
- limit: 5120.0
    metric: DISKS_TOTAL_GB
    usage: 650.0
- limit: 7.0
    metric: STATIC_ADDRESSES
    usage: 4.0
- limit: 23.0
    metric: IN_USE_ADDRESSES
    usage: 5.0
- limit: 1024.0
    metric: SSD_TOTAL_GB
    usage: 0.0
selfLink: https://www.googleapis.com/compute/v1/projects/PROJECT_ID/regions/us-central1
status: UP
zones:
- https://www.googleapis.com/compute/v1/projects/PROJECT_ID/zones/us-central1-a
- https://www.googleapis.com/compute/v1/projects/PROJECT_ID/zones/us-central1-b
- https://www.googleapis.com/compute/v1/projects/PROJECT_ID/zones/us-central1-c
- https://www.googleapis.com/compute/v1/projects/PROJECT_ID/zones/us-central1-f

REST

Realiza una solicitud GET al método regions.get para obtener información sobre una región. Reemplaza PROJECT_ID por tu PROJECT_ID y REGION por la región sobre la que quieres obtener más información.

https://compute.googleapis.com/compute/v1/projects/PROJECT_ID/regions/REGION

¿Qué sigue?